Report: New potential destination to European giants emerges for Christian Eriksen

According to The Sun, a move to Paris Saint-Germain could be on the cards for Christian Eriksen during the January transfer window.

Eriksen has struggled to force himself into Antonio Conte’s first-choice eleven this season and has admitted that he is frustrated at the lack of game time (TV2 Sport).

Reports claim that the Nerrazuri are looking to move the midfielder on when the transfer window opens, just a year after they signed him from Spurs (FC Inter News).

Football Insider suggested last week that the 28-year-old has been offered to several Premier League clubs, including Tottenham, which is not surprising considering the success the Dane enjoyed during his time in English football.

However, PSG have now emerged as contenders for Eriksen’s signature, with The Sun revealing that the French giants are monitoring the midfielder’s situation closely.

Eriksen is not the only attacking midfielder the reigning Ligue 1 champions have their eye on though, as Thomas Tuchel’s side are also reportedly looking at a move for Dele Alli, who has fallen out of favour at Spurs (Daily Mail).
